Graphzero, an artisan denim brand from Kojima, Kurashiki
The Kojima area of ​​Kurashiki City, Okayama Prefecture, is the birthplace of domestic jeans and one of the world's leading jeans production areas. Founded here in the spring of 2004, Graph Zero is an up-and-coming denim brand that has been gaining attention for its original jeans, which are hand-dyed and faded in a way that would be unprofitable for major companies.

The design is based on the 1940s "War Model 1st Type."
During World War II, the denim jackets worn by workers were simplified to only have four front buttons and no pocket flaps due to material restrictions. Jeans items based on this model have become popular in recent years.

The front features the "action pleats" that are a feature of the 1st and 2nd types.
As workwear of the time, it served to enhance functionality such as ease of movement.

This fabric is an original graphzero selvedge denim made with careful attention paid to not only the cotton used, but also the dyeing process and the detailed settings of the loom. The herringbone warp threads are pulled out at 1cm intervals in an alternating left and right twill weave.

Needle removal is a technique in which the knitting needles of the loom are removed at appropriate intervals, or the needles are replaced with ones that cannot be used for knitting, so that no stitches are formed in those areas, allowing for the creation of unique patterns.

This is a technique that is often applied to rib knitting (elastic knitting) and has an attractive, unique pattern where the areas where the needles are removed appear as white stripes.

Graphzero's selvedge denim is woven on old-fashioned power looms, slowly and carefully with low tension.
This needle-punched herringbone has a very attractive fading effect, with the dotted fading of the right twill and the vertical fading of the left twill alternating. The woven pattern unique to needle-punched herringbone and the whiskers that appear with each wear create an exquisite look.

Furthermore, since it is "raw denim" that has not been subjected to any shrink-proofing processing and is left as it is when woven, it has a rough texture and fuzziness that will become more comfortable with each wear.
